Abstract

Dairy Farm Business Summary and Analysis (DFBS) projects are an integral part of Cornell Cooperative Extension's agricultural education program in New York State. The Charles H. Dyson School of Applied Economics and Management of the Cornell S.C. Johnson College of Business, The College of Agriculture and Life Sciences at Cornell University, PRO-DAIRY, and County and Regional Extension staff cooperate in sponsoring DFBS projects. In 2017, over 200 dairy farms participated, including dairy owners, renters, full-time, part-time, organic, and out-of-state farms. Business records submitted by dairy farmers from 36 New York counties provide the basis for continuing Extension programs, data for applied studies, and for use in the classroom. Regardless of the use of the data, confidentiality of individual farm data is maintained.
